Skip to content
This repository was archived by the owner on Jan 26, 2026. It is now read-only.

Comments

Add arange default values#20

Merged
tkarna merged 4 commits intomainfrom
arange-convenience
Nov 18, 2024
Merged

Add arange default values#20
tkarna merged 4 commits intomainfrom
arange-convenience

Conversation

@tkarna
Copy link
Collaborator

@tkarna tkarna commented Nov 11, 2024

  • arange now supports Array API default values
    • sp.arange(0, 4, 1) -> [0, 1, 2, 3] as before
    • sp.arange(0, 4) -> [0, 1, 2, 3]
    • sp.arange(4) -> [0, 1, 2, 3]
    • sp.arange(4, 0) -> []
    • sp.arange(0, 4, -1) -> []
  • Also removes unnecessary all_axes reduction argument in wave and shallow water benchmarks

@tkarna tkarna requested review from AllanZyne and fschlimb November 11, 2024 07:40
@tkarna tkarna force-pushed the arange-convenience branch from 0952df3 to 596d829 Compare November 11, 2024 07:55
Copy link
Contributor

@fschlimb fschlimb left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Nice!

@tkarna tkarna merged commit 6b74a68 into main Nov 18, 2024
@tkarna tkarna deleted the arange-convenience branch November 18, 2024 10:29
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ants